How much does it cost to run a portable space heater?

A portable space heater is a compact electric heating device that warms a single room by converting electricity directly into heat through a heating element. Because they operate at high wattage—typically between 750 and 1500 watts—and deliver that energy in concentrated bursts to small spaces, they consume far more electricity per unit of warmth than central heating systems.

At 1500 watts used 6 hours a day, a portable space heater costs about $1.53 per day, $19.13 per month and $229.50 per year on an average rate of 17¢ per kWh — roughly 1350 kWh and 540 kg of CO₂ over a year. Portable space heaters are almost purely resistive devices, meaning nearly all the electricity they draw gets converted to heat with minimal losses. This makes them very efficient in a technical sense, but the catch is that resistance heating is one of the most expensive ways to generate warmth using electricity. When you plug in a 1500-watt heater, it draws that full load whenever the thermostat calls for heat, creating demand charges and extended runtime that quickly compound your bill, especially if you're running the heater for several hours daily across winter months.

The real driver of operating costs is how long and how often you run the heater. A unit running six hours per day during a 150-day heating season will accumulate significant total usage. Most people underestimate how frequently they leave a heater running—it's easy to turn one on in the morning and forget to power it down, or to keep it going all day because the main thermostat is set conservatively. Even a small reduction in daily runtime or a modest bump to your central thermostat in exchange for zone heating can substantially lower overall costs.

When selecting a portable space heater, prioritize models with built-in thermostats and automatic shutoff features. Many budget heaters lack thermostatic control, meaning they run at full power continuously until manually switched off. Higher-end units include dial or digital thermostats that cycle the heating element on and off to maintain a target room temperature, eliminating wasted cycles. Tip-over protection and overheat shutoffs are essential safety features that should be standard, as is a power indicator light so you remember the heater is running.

Placement and room conditions dramatically affect efficiency and runtime. A heater in a drafty room, near windows, or in spaces with poor insulation will run longer to maintain comfort because warm air escapes faster. Using a space heater only in the room you're actively using, rather than trying to heat an entire house, is the most sensible approach. Closing off unused rooms, sealing obvious air leaks, and using the heater as a supplement to central heating at lower thermostat settings creates a much more cost-effective heating strategy than relying on portable units as primary heat sources.

Wattage ratings can be misleading because they don't directly tell you how warm a room will actually get. A 1500-watt heater won't necessarily heat faster or better than a 1000-watt model if the latter has superior heat distribution or a more responsive thermostat. Look for heater designs with fans that distribute warmth more evenly throughout the room, and consider the room size for which the unit is rated—heating a large, open living room with a small bedroom heater will result in constant running and wasted energy. Energy-efficient models often cost more upfront but pay for themselves through reduced operating costs if you're heating regularly.

Frequently asked questions

Why does my portable space heater cost so much to run compared to my central furnace?
Electric resistance heating is inherently expensive because it converts electricity directly into heat. Central furnaces burn gas, which is typically much cheaper per unit of energy than electricity in most regions. Portable heaters also often run at full power without modulation, whereas furnaces can vary their output. The real cost difference becomes obvious when you run a heater several hours daily—the electrical demand adds up quickly.
Does buying a 'low wattage' space heater save money?
A 750-watt heater will cost less to run than a 1500-watt model, but it will also heat slower and need to run longer to reach the same temperature. The total cost savings depend on how much longer it must run. If a low-wattage heater means you're running it an extra 3–4 hours per day to achieve comfort, you may not save anything. Choose wattage based on room size and heating speed you need, not wattage alone.
What's the difference between a heater with a thermostat and one without?
A thermostat-equipped heater cycles on and off to maintain your target temperature, reducing overall runtime and electricity use. A manual-only heater runs at full power the entire time it's switched on, even if the room has already reached your desired warmth. For any heater you plan to use for more than a few minutes at a time, thermostat control is essential for cost management.
Is it cheaper to heat one room with a space heater or lower my whole-house thermostat?
If you're only using one or two rooms, zoning with a space heater in those rooms while lowering the central thermostat is usually cheaper than heating the entire house. However, the savings depend on how many rooms you're abandoning and the thermostat difference. Using a heater in a single occupied room while setting central heat to 60–62°F in unused spaces typically wins out; heating an entire house but turning central heat off entirely to use only space heaters is rarely cost-effective.
What features should I look for to minimize operating costs?
Prioritize a reliable built-in thermostat, automatic shutoff or tip-over protection to prevent accidental extended runtime, and a fan for even heat distribution. Some models include a timer feature that automatically powers down after a set time, which helps prevent forget-and-leave scenarios. Avoid heaters without thermostats, and be skeptical of marketing claims about 'energy-saving' or 'eco' models that are simply smaller or lower-wattage versions of standard designs.
Can I leave a portable space heater running overnight or while I'm away?
Most modern space heaters include overheat protection and shutoff features, making them safer for unattended use than older models, but it's still not recommended for extended periods. Leaving a heater running overnight or while away uses significant electricity with no one benefiting from the warmth. Set your heater to run only when you're present and awake to control usage, and rely on central heating or a lower thermostat setting to maintain baseline comfort in your absence.
